The King's New York Uniform Certificate of Acknowledgment is an official document used to verify the authenticity of signatures on legal papers in the state of New York. This certificate serves as proof that the individual signing the document did so willingly and with full understanding of its contents. Kings, being one of the counties in New York, adheres to this standard acknowledgment certificate for various legal transactions. It is an integral part of ensuring the validity of contracts, deeds, mortgages, powers of attorney, and other legal documents. The Kings New York Uniform Certificate of Acknowledgment is designed with specific keywords and criteria to meet the legal requirements of the state. These keywords include "Acknowledgment," "State of New York," "County of Kings," and "Notary Public." The certificate typically includes information such as the person's name who is acknowledging the document, their signature, the date of acknowledgment, the county name, and the notary public's signature and seal.
